| 23/06/2024 | | NC5 | | | | National Championships Jamaica (Kingston) R.R. (102 km) | |
| 25/06/2023 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. | |
| 26/06/2022 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. (135 km) | |
| 30/06/2019 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. | |
| 1/07/2018 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. | |
| 25/06/2017 | | NC5 | | | | National Championships Jamaica (Montego Bay) R.R. (96 km) | |
| 18/09/2016 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. (134 km) | |
| 21/06/2015 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. (100 km) | |
| 29/06/2014 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. (132 km) | |
| 21/07/2013 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. (135 km) | |
| 24/06/2012 | | NC5 | | | | National Championships Jamaica (Ocho Rios) R.R. (63 km) | |
| 3/07/2011 | | NC5 | | | | National Championships Jamaica (Montego Bay) R.R. (101,4 km) | |
| 4/07/2010 | | NC4 | | | | National Championships Jamaica (Ocho Rios) R.R. (130 km) | |
| 30/09/2007 | | NC4 | | | | National Championships Jamaica (Hellshire Heights) R.R. (80 km) | |
| 3/09/2006 | | NC4 | | | | National Championships Jamaica R.R. | |